NEW YORK (Snoop Dogg Fans Website) - Snoop Dogg is being sued by two Louisiana women, who claim that their pictures were used without permission on the cover of Snoop's X-rated "Girls Gone Wild Doggy Style" videotape. The pair claim that they were offered drugs at a party for Snoop Dogg in a New Orleans hotel room during Mardi Gras.
The women were 17 and 18 years old at the time of the incident.

Snoop's lawyers deny the allegations, saying that the women had voluntarily consented to having their pictures taken and that signs posted in the room warned that a "commercial film product" was being filmed.
